Transaction bbbae895da6c397c1169f93a840237fe54db3960336335a9b25315ae91d0f58e
1 Input
1 Output
-
bbbae895da6c397c1169f93a840237fe54db3960336335a9b25315ae91d0f58e:0
- value
- 1064104
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d62d38279d0bca270c9eac563e115aec7fe1e7d OP_EQUALVERIFY OP_CHECKSIG
- address
- 184BRLWYSB9WMeqWG5ChNrjjZyibMiu8eQ